When is Soybean Ready to Harvest?


 


The journey from seed to harvest is a nuanced one for soybeans. Progressing through various growth stages, from flowering to pod development to maturation, these legumes provide subtle cues indicating their readiness for harvest. Yellowing leaves, pods transitioning from green to brown, and seeds attaining firmness are all telltale signs that the time for harvest is nigh. However, timing is crucial, with farmers striving to strike a delicate balance between avoiding excessive dryness, which can lead to shattering, and steering clear of excessive moisture, which hampers storage and quality.

Understanding Combine Concaves and Their Role in Soybean Harvesting

Enter the unsung hero of soybean harvesting: the combine concave. Serving as the linchpin in the mechanized harvesting process, combine concaves play a pivotal role in separating grain from straw and chaff. These ingenious devices come in various forms, from round-bar to wire to helical, each tailored to optimize performance based on crop type and harvesting conditions. Through meticulous adjustments in clearance, concave spacing, and rotor speed, farmers can fine-tune their combines for optimal threshing and separation, minimizing grain damage and maximizing efficiency.
